How Our Flood Water Extraction Process Works
Our team’s process for flood water extraction is designed to get the job done quickly and efficiently. We understand that every minute counts with water damage, which is why we’re available 24/7 for emergency services. Our technicians will arrive on site within 60 minutes to assess the damage and start the extraction process. We use the latest equipment including truck-mounted extractors and air movers, to ensure maximum efficiency.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will assess the damage and create a customized plan to extract the water and dry the affected area. We’ll identify the source of the flood and take steps to prevent further damage. Our technicians will use specialized equipment to extract the water and begin the drying process.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using truck-mounted extractors and other specialized equipment, our team will extract the water from your property. We’ll remove standing water and use air movers to speed up the drying process. Our goal is to reduce downtime and get your property back to normal as quickly as possible.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been extracted, our team will use air movers and dehumidifiers to dry the affected area. We’ll monitor the humidity levels to ensure that the area is completely dry. Our goal is to prevent mold growth and ensure that your property is safe and healthy.
Step 4: Inspection and Cleaning
Once the area has been dried, our team will inspect the property to ensure that it’s safe and secure. We’ll identify any areas of damage and take steps to clean and restore them. Our goal is to get your property back to normal as quickly as possible.

Flood Water Extraction v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small flood with minimal damage | Yes | No | You can handle it yourself with the right equipment and knowledge. |
| Large flood with significant damage | No | Yes | Professionals have the equipment and expertise to handle large-scale water damage. |
| Hidden water damage (e.g. Behind walls) | No | Yes | Professionals can detect hidden water damage and address it before it becomes a bigger issue. |
| Health risks (e.g. Mold growth) | No | Yes | Professionals have the training and equipment to handle health risks associated with water damage. |
| Insurance claims | No | Yes | Professionals can help navigate the insurance claims process and ensure you get the coverage you need. |
| Time-sensitive situations (e.g. Emergency services) | No | Yes | Professionals are available 24/7 for emergency services and can respond quickly to reduce damage and costs. |

Flood Water Extraction Cost In McGregor, FL
The cost of flood water extraction in McGregor, FL will vary based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and other local conditions. Our prices are competitive and based on the level of service you need. Get a free estimate today to find out how much it will cost to restore your property.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ment and Planning | $100 – $500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area |
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, level of water damage |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, level of moisture |
| Inspection and Cleaning | $100 – $500 | Level of damage, size of affected area |
| Equipment Rental (if necessary) | $50 – $200 | Level of damage, size of affected area |
